Understanding Productive Joy
Productive Joy is about more than just completing tasks; it's about finding meaning in what we do. When we see how our work makes a difference, we feel a sense of accomplishment that fuels motivation and happiness. If you want to enjoy work, start by recognizing how your contributions improve the lives of others. This perspective shift turns even routine tasks into meaningful actions.
Strategies to Cultivate Productive Joy
1. Align Tasks with Personal Values
To truly enjoy work, it's essential to connect your responsibilities with your core values. Ask yourself: How does my role contribute to the bigger picture? How does my work help others? When you find the “why” behind your job, even the smallest tasks can feel more meaningful.
2. Seek Opportunities for Impact
If you’re looking for ways to enjoy work more, identify areas where your efforts can make a significant difference. Whether it's improving a process, assisting a colleague, or enhancing a product, recognizing the impact of your work can boost your sense of fulfillment and motivation.
3. Embrace Continuous Learning
Learning new skills can make your job feel fresh and exciting. Engaging in professional development can help you enjoy work by providing new challenges and opportunities to contribute in meaningful ways. When you’re growing, you’re more likely to find joy in what you do.
4. Foster Collaborative Relationships
Building strong connections with colleagues makes work more enjoyable. Collaborative efforts often lead to better results and a greater sense of shared accomplishment. When you work with people who inspire and challenge you, it becomes much easier to enjoy work every day.
5. Reflect on Your Contributions
Regularly take time to consider how your work benefits others. This simple habit reinforces the value of your efforts and motivates you to continue striving for excellence. When you see the positive outcomes of your work, you’ll naturally enjoy work more.
